In the state of Aragua, 5,700 people have been vaccinated against yellow fever, according to information published on the web portal of the newspaper Última Noticas.

According to the information, the medical team was deployed in strategic sectors such as the San Casimiro municipality, specifically in the Vallecito sector and the Brisas del Sur Sports District, where the comprehensive protection of more than 1,700 citizens was achieved.

Meanwhile, in the Ezequiel Zamora municipality, 4,000 inhabitants were served in the Múcura II sector. There, where staff from the Expanded Immunization Program (PAI) traveled street by street to verify and complete the vaccination schedules for each household.

“At the same time, in the Libertador municipality (Palo Negro), the Firefly Plan was successfully implemented in the Socialist City Los Aviadores, operating from 4:00 p.m. to 8:00 p.m., to guarantee care for the population that works or studies during the day,” he said .
